On 13 March 2020, Atlantic Airways announced the suspension of all routes until 13 April 2020 except the route to Copenhagen due to the pandemic. [93] Austrian Airlines temporarily suspended operations on 17 March 2020 as a result of the pandemic. On 12 March 2020, Belavia suspended until 15 April its Minsk-Rome service due to the pandemic.
